The Favorita is a rather rare original piedmontese vine with grapes that are larger than the Arneis. The wine is not so alcoholic but fresh and with a bouquet of flowers and exotic fruit. The word “sarvaj” means “wild” and is a reference to the wild character of the Roero hills covered with vine-yards and woods.
VINE:
100% Favorita
VINE-YARD:
cru Sarvaj, in the borough of Castellinaldo.
YEAR PLANTED:
1995
VINIFICATION:
fermentation at 18°C in steel.
AGEING:
5 months in steel.
YIELD PER HECTARE:
60 hl/ha
ORGANALEPTIC CHARACTERISTICS:
straw yellow colour, fresh in the mouth with an intense bouquet of oranges and citruses. Goes well as an aperitif or with appetisers and crustacea.
TO BE SERVED AT:
9°C - 48°F
